파이썬

    [파이썬][slackbot] SLACKBOT에 파일 + 문자 보기

    어렵고 어렵게 찾은 방법.. 비전공자를 위해 바칩니다. 1. 일단 PYCHARM으로 내가 만든 가상환경에 접속한다. (가상환경은 여러개로 구분하는 게 좋음) 2. TEST용 py를 생성한다. (내가 만든건 slackimport) 3. 내 slack channel token을 확인한다. 정확하게 해당 token 채널 등을 아는 방법 (1) 해당 주소 접속 : https://api.slack.com/methods/conversations.list/test conversations.list API method Lists all channels in a Slack team. api.slack.com (2) Or, provide your own token 항목에 복사해둔 token 붙여넣기 * 내 토큰은 해당 페..

    [ 실무 속 사소한 TIP ] 파이썬 코드 입력해서 돌리기

    음 암어 코더~ 창의력ZERO 있는 것 갖다 붙이기 YES! 저는 개발자가 아니니 이정도 능력만 있어도 되는거라 생각합니다. 여튼. 각설하고, 오늘은 스켸줄러를 돌릴 코드를 붙여넣는 법을 공유하려 한다. 물론 업무에서 시도해볼때는 CRUD문 중 READ만, CREATE및 UPDATE를 해볼 때는 비 상용 사이트를 사용해야 한다. [ 코드 확인 순서 ] 1. 내가 체킹하고자 하는 코드값 확인 2. 주피터 노트북 실행 - CMD창 열어 jupyternote book 입력 * 특정 폴더 바로 들어가고 싶을 때 : 경로명 복사해서 붙임 + 엔터 > jupyter notebook 입력 + 엔터 3. 전체 코드 중 확인 할 코드를 부분 복사한 뒤, new notebook 선택 4. 복사한 코드를 넣고 기대 결과로 ..

    [패스트캠퍼스] 장인을 위한 파이썬 데이터 분석 초격차 패키지 Online - Part2 : 조건문, 입출력문, 고급기능, 모듈화

    [ 조건문] - 프로그래밍 조건에 따른 참거짓 판단 문장 [ 비교 연산자 ] A > B A 가 B 보다 크다 A = B A 가 B 보다 크거나 같다 A = 변수를 특정할 포인트 핵심 변수 = False print('변수에 대한 문장 설명') 예시 ↓ - 조건 2개를 활용한 코드 구성 (2번째 if와 break절) - 코드를 무한 루프로 만들고 싶으면 if절을 빼면 됨 [ for문 ] - 가장 직관적이고 많이 쓰이는 반복문 구조 : for 받을 변수 in [변수1, 변수2,...]: 변수 = [ 항목1, 항목2, 항목..] for item in 변수: print ('{항목 리스트} 선정 문장'.format(item)) - 동작 skip하기 = continue - range..

    [패스트캠퍼스] 장인을 위한 파이썬 데이터 분석 초격차 패키지 Online - Part2 : 기호, 구문, 자료형

    [ 파이썬 주의 사항] - 들여쓰기가 중요함 (인식구분하는 척도가 됨) - 인덱스는 0부터 시작함 [ 연산 기호 ] - 거듭제곱 : ** - 나눔 : / - 몫 : // - 나머지 : % - 몫과 나머지 한번에 구하기 : divmod - 10을 3으로 나누면 3.1xxx 이므로 아래와 같은 사진처럼 결과가 나옴 result라는 변수에 divmod를 담고 0번(index) = 현실의 1번은 3 1번(index) = 현실의 2번은 1 [ 조건문 ] - if를 사용하여 만듦 [ 반복문 ] - for / while을 사용하여 만듦 while 조건식보다 작은 경우 결과만 return [ 함수문 ] - def~return을 사용하여 만듦 [ 자료형 ] - 데이터의 형식을 의미 숫자형(int, float) 문자열(s..

    [패스트캠퍼스] 장인을 위한 파이썬 데이터 분석 초격차 패키지 Online - Part1

    [ 엑셀과의 차이점 ] - 대용량, 복잡한 데이터 처리 가능 - 고차원 분석 실현 가능 [ 분석환경 ] Colab - 데이터 분석 환경 적합한 툴 Anaconda - 개발 환경에 적합한 툴 [ Colab 알아보기 ] - 코드 스니펫 : 자주 사용하는 코드를 정의해두는 기능 - 변수검사 : 변수 사용 후 정합성 확인할 때 활용 [ 셀의 종류 ] - 코드 셀 : 코드 실행을 위한 표현, 주석 표현은 #을 기입 후 적기 - 텍스트 셀 : 실제 실행이 아닌 설명 - 셀 종류 변경하기 Ctrl + M : 수정한다는 의미 코드 셀로 변경 (Ctrl + M => Y) 텍스트 셀로 변경 (Ctrl + M => M) [ 실행 ] - 순서대로 실행됨 - 실행 : CTRL + ENTER - 실행 후 커서 내림 : SHIFT..